About Macquarie Business School, Australia

1. Overview: Macquarie Business School is part of Macquarie University, located in Sydney, Australia. The business school is recognized for its strong business education and research across various disciplines, offering a range of undergraduate, postgraduate, and research programs.

2. Recognition: The school is known for its global recognition and has achieved accreditation from the Association to Advance Collegiate Schools of Business (AACSB), indicating a standard of excellence in its business education.

3. Program Offerings: Offering a wide array of programs, Macquarie Business School provides courses in various areas of business, such as marketing, management, finance, and accounting, among others. The offerings extend from bachelor’s degrees to master’s and doctoral programs.

4. Research Excellence: The business school prides itself on its strong research capabilities, contributing to advancements in business knowledge and practices. It maintains a focus on producing research that is relevant to industry and policy.

Intake And Eligibility of Macquarie Business School, Australia

Intake Periods

1. Semester Intake: Generally, Australian universities have two main intakes - February (Semester 1) and July (Semester 2).

2. Other Intakes: Some programs may have additional intakes in different months.

Eligibility Criteria

Undergraduate Programs:

1. Academic Requirements: Typically require satisfactory completion of high school or equivalent.

2. English Proficiency: Proof of English language proficiency through tests like IELTS, TOEFL, or PTE.

Postgraduate Programs:

1. Academic Requirements: Usually require completion of a relevant bachelor's degree or equivalent.

2. Work Experience: Some courses may require relevant work experience, particularly for MBA programs.

3. English Proficiency: Satisfying English language proficiency, commonly through IELTS, TOEFL, or PTE.
